Abbey will do all they can to try and intimidate you so you don't carry on with your claim again reading other's story's you will soon learn there scare tactics. Quote: |
when I pressed him to send me a letter justifying the banks true costs of what it costs to pay a missed DD or bounced cheque he said I will not get this
| This is the whole reason why we are all claiming our charges back is the law of penalty charges permits the recovery only of losses caused by a contractual breach.
It is estimated the banks make profits for these penalties of approx 2000%, evidence from two banks prove the banks cost of handling deliquent accounts are around £2 often less.
This is why they will not disclose their charges, so carry on and get all your money back

| Re: HELP NEEDED A.S.A.P plz Ladidi, if you are concerned about paying for court costs and potentially having to turn up in court the alternative is the FOS. This service is free to use and to my knowledge has a 100% success rate in reclaiming bank charges.
